NBC's 'Got Talent' tops Fox's 'SYTYCD'

Published Sunday, Jun 6 2010, 09:37 BST | By Paul Millar

America's Got Talent pipped So You Think You Can Dance in the ratings on Wednesday night, according to early overnight data.

NBC lured 10.13m for the talent contest's second instalment, losing around 2.1m on the previous night. Beforehand, a catch-up of Losing It With Jillian logged 3.35m on the network, while at 10pm, a rerun of Law & Order: SVU interested 6.38m.

Over on Fox, the "incredible" contestants of So You Think You Can Dance appealed to 7.32m between 8pm and 10pm. Peaking with 8m at 8.30pm, the show was hit by Got Talent's Dallas auditions in the 9pm hour.

Reruns of The Middle brought in 4.96m and 5.08m in the 8pm hour for ABC, after which repeats of Modern Family and Cougar Town put in 4.92m and 3.68m. At 10pm, Happy Town drew a dismal 2.76m.

Elsewhere in primetime, repeats of How I Met Your Mother, Rules Of Engagement, Criminal Minds and CSI: NY averaged 4.53m, 4.62m, 8.06m and 8.6m for CBS. Meanwhile, repeats of America's Next Top Model delivered 1.28m and 1.54m to The CW.
